β€’ Parents and providers fear Rutland Regional Medical Center's planned pediatric closure would jeopardize patient health and drive up costs (vtdigger.org) β€” Rutland families could soon lose local inpatient pediatric beds at Rutland Regional Medical Center, forcing many sick children to be treated in the ER or transferred hours away. Parents, nurses, and pediatricians are urging state regulators to block the planned Dec. 21 closure, warning it could endanger kids, strain local EMS, and increase emotional and financial burdens on Rutland-area households.

β€’ Federal cuts reduce Section 8 vouchers as Vermont housing demand increases (wcax.com) β€” Section 8 housing vouchers that help many Rutland residents stay in apartments like Sheldon Towers are being squeezed by federal cuts and rising rents, creating a $10 million statewide shortfall. Local housing officials say more than 200 households are already on waiting lists, while state leaders warn there’s little extra money to plug the gap, deepening Rutland’s affordable housing crunch.
